Common manual transmission fluid leak sources in Fairview, TX
Manual transmission leaks commonly originate from a handful of predictable areas. Local driving conditions — heat, stop-and-go traffic to and from Dallas/Plano, and gravel or rural roads near Fairview — can accelerate seal and gasket wear.
- Input shaft seal (transmission-to-engine bell housing) — often leaks where the transmission connects to the engine; exposure to heat and vibration speeds deterioration.
- Output shaft seal — a frequent source when fluid appears under the rear of the transmission near the driveshaft or axle.
- Shift shaft / shift lever seal — a small leak that can drip near the top of the transmission around the shifter linkage.
- Fill and drain plugs or inspection cover gaskets — loose or damaged plugs and degraded gaskets can cause noticeable leaks.
- Case cracks or casting damage — from impact or corrosion; more likely on older units or vehicles driven off-road.
- Speedometer drive or auxiliary seals — less common but worth checking when leaks are small and localized.
- Contamination-related leaks — fluid that’s leaking due to over-pressurization from internal failure or cross-contamination with engine oil/coolant.
Step-by-step inspection and diagnosis
Technicians follow a methodical process to locate the leak and determine whether a simple seal replacement or a more extensive repair is required.
- Initial visual inspection
- Vehicle lifted and area cleaned to remove old oil and road grime.
- Technician notes fluid color, thickness and the exact drip location(s).
- Marking and controlled test
- Clean areas are marked and the vehicle is parked or road-tested to reproduce where fresh fluid appears.
- Technicians may run the vehicle through gear changes to create pressure where a leak shows up.
- UV dye and flashlight inspection
- A safe UV dye can be added to the transmission fluid to trace flow paths that aren’t obvious. Under UV light, dye reveals the leak origin even when fluid tracks along wiring or frame rails.
- Pressure-testing and leak isolation
- Where applicable, a low-pressure testing procedure or vacuum/air pressurization method isolates seals without disassembly to find the exact leaking component.
- Technicians are careful to use manufacturer-safe pressures and methods to avoid pushing contaminants into internals.
- Fluid sampling and analysis
- A sample of the transmission fluid is inspected for metal particles, unusual odor, or contamination that indicates internal wear or cross-contamination with engine oil or coolant.
- Metal shavings or burnt-smelling fluid point toward internal damage and a more extensive rebuild.
- Photographic documentation
- Digital photos document leak locations and condition of seals and surrounds. This helps with repair planning and provides a clear record of pre-repair condition.
What fluid analysis reveals
Fluid analysis is more than color-checking. It helps confirm whether the leak is surface-only or symptomatic of internal failure.
- Clean, proper-colored fluid with no metal usually indicates an external seal or plug is the likely culprit.
- Dark, burnt-smelling fluid or metal particles suggests internal wear or failing bearings that could require transmission disassembly or overhaul.
- Presence of engine oil or coolant in the sample signals cross-contamination from other engine issues and changes how technicians approach the repair.
Repair options: seal replacement vs component repair
Once the leak source is confirmed, technicians recommend the most appropriate repair based on severity, vehicle age, and long-term value.
- Seal and gasket replacement
- Best for isolated external leaks (input/output seals, shift shaft seals, fill/drain plugs).
- Sometimes requires partial transmission removal depending on seal location; labor time varies.
- After replacing seals, technicians flush and refill with the correct manual transmission fluid and test for leaks.
- Component repair or bearing replacement
- If analysis shows metal contamination or internal wear, replacing bearings, shafts, or synchronizers may be necessary.
- These repairs are more labor-intensive because the transmission typically must be opened and inspected.
- Transmission overhaul or replacement
- Recommended when internal damage is extensive or repair costs approach the value of the transmission.
- Rebuilds restore internal components to spec; replacements swap in a remanufactured or new unit.
Technicians balance part quality (OEM vs high-quality aftermarket), expected service life, and overall vehicle condition when proposing repairs.

Prevention tips for Fairview drivers
Proactive care extends transmission life and reduces the chance of inconvenient leaks:
- Check transmission fluid level and condition at regular service intervals.
- Replace worn clutch components and maintain proper clutch adjustment to reduce drivetrain stress.
- Limit heavy towing or sustained high-load driving during Fairview’s hottest months to avoid overheating.
- Inspect undercarriage after gravel or rural-road driving; debris and stone chips can damage seals or casings.
- Address small leaks promptly—minor seals are easier and less expensive to repair than fixes after internal damage develops.
